Democratic National Committee Chairperson Ken Martin commented on mayoral candidate Zohran Mamdani declining to stop using the controversial term intifada.
“Anyone who is saying that we should support a global intifada is inciting more terror and hate in a country that doesn’t need any more of that right now,” he said.
Martin said that he also hopes that Mamdani clarifies his statement.
Mamdani’s competitor, former Gov. Andrew Cuomo, announced yesterday that he is running as an independent candidate. He mentioned only Mamdani in his campaign video.
